Abstract
Transmetalation has proved to be a promising procedure to obtain NHC–metal complexes, which typically involves treatment of the imidazolium salt with Ag2O to form the Ag–NHC complex, followed by transmetalation to a species such as [PdCl2(CH3CN)2] gave the palladium complex in which the N-heterocyclic carbene was bound to the metal center. New bis(NHC)–Pd complexes were synthesized and characterized by elemental analysis, 1H NMR, 13C NMR, and IR spectroscopy. The crystal and molecular structure of the trans-dichlorobis{1-(2,3,5,6-tetramethylbenzyl)-3-(2,3,4,5,6-pentamethylbenzyl)imidazolidin-2-yliden}palladium(II) complex was determined by single-crystal X-ray diffraction. The activity of the Pd(II) complexes in the coupling reaction of anilines or amines with bromobenzene was investigated. A preliminary catalytic study showed that these bis(NHC)–Pd complexes were highly active in the direct synthesis of triarylamines and secondary amines in a single step.
